I noticed in Omada Controller there are options for Port Forwarding and related controls, however they all prompt that a Gateway is required. I am assuming it is looking for a Omada Compatible Gateway, which I do not have. My question is does that mean since I do not have an Omada Gateway, what any port forwarding I do, for example on my router and modem, will be blocked by the switch or are those just specific to the Omada Gateway if you have one?

Port forwarding can be done on any modem or router, anything you set on your router will still port forward correctly as required.

 

The only reason you actually need an Omada Gateway (ER605 for example) is if you wish to setup the port forwarding via the controller.   However as said it you are happy to port forward on your own no omada hardware, it will still work ok

 

The switch wont really care about port forwarding, it certainly wont attempt to block it.. unless you have some ACLs or controls in place to do so
